What fencing materials resist Pine Lake's soil corrosion and termite risk?
The moderate soil corrosivity index requires hot-dip galvanized steel posts and brackets to prevent rust. For wood components, pressure-treated lumber rated for ground contact is essential given the slight to moderate termite risk. Using stainless steel fasteners prevents rust streaks that degrade curb appeal in Pine Lake Estates.
Why do fence posts in Pine Lake Estates often fail, and how deep must they be?
Frost heave from the local 48-inch frost line causes post failure. Posts set above this depth lift during freeze-thaw cycles, destroying alignment. IRC R403.1.4 mandates footings below the frost line for stability. In Pine Lake, this requires a minimum 48-inch depth, plus a concrete bell for bearing capacity.

What is the critical first step before digging fence post holes?
Contact Diggers Hotline of Wisconsin at least three business days before excavation. Hitting a buried utility line in Pine Lake Estates causes major service disruption, fines, and liability for repair costs. A professional installer manages this call and concurrently files any required permit paperwork with the local office to prevent project delays.
